Mountain bike trails around Creys-Mépieu offer diverse terrain across the Balcons du Dauphiné in Nord-Isère. The region is characterized by a mix of hills, forests, and a limestone plateau, providing varied riding experiences. Riders can expect a landscape featuring both wet environments, such as ponds and peat bogs, and dry areas with grasslands and juniper moors. This varied topography creates a range of mountain biking opportunities, from leisurely rides to more technical challenges.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Creys-Mépieu?

There are over 120 mountain bike trails around Creys-Mépieu, offering a wide range of options for different skill levels. This includes 33 easy routes, 65 moderate routes, and 23 difficult routes.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ails in Creys-Mépieu?

The terrain around Creys-Mépieu is quite varied, characterized by rolling hills, dense forests, and the limestone plateau of Isle Crémieu. You'll encounter a mix of wet environments like ponds and peat bogs, as well as dry areas with grasslands and juniper moors. This diversity provides engaging riding experiences, from leisurely paths to more technical challenges.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Creys-Mépieu?

Yes, Creys-Mépieu offers 33 easy mountain bike routes, perfect for beginners or those looking for a more relaxed ride. An example is the White-water stop – Blue Valley loop from Briord, an easy 20.6-mile (33.1 km) trail.

What are some challenging mountain bike routes for experienced riders?

For experienced riders seeking a challenge, there are 23 difficult routes available. A notable option is the Blue Valley – Forest and stream loop from Arandon-Passins, a demanding 74.7-mile (120.2 km) path that explores forests and stream areas.

Are there circular mountain bike routes in the Creys-Mépieu area?

Yes, many of the mountain bike routes in the Creys-Mépieu area are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. For example, the Briord underground aqueduct – Cascades de la Brive loop from Montagnieu is a popular 17.2-mile (27.8 km) circular trail.

What natural features or viewpoints can I discover while mountain biking in Creys-Mépieu?

You can discover a rich variety of natural features. The region is home to the Étangs de Mépieu Regional Nature Reserve, with its diverse wetlands and dry grasslands. Several routes offer panoramic views, such as from the Potet promontory, providing stunning aerial views of the Grand Étang. You might also encounter the scenic departmental road D16 running along the Grand Étang, the largest pond in Nord-Isère.

Are there any waterfalls accessible by mountain bike near Creys-Mépieu?

Yes, you can find the Brive Waterfall near Creys-Mépieu, which can be incorporated into your mountain biking adventures. It's a beautiful natural highlight in the area.

What historical sites or landmarks can I see along the mountain bike trails?

Beyond natural beauty, the area offers historical and cultural attractions. You might pass by the 13th-century Groslée Bridge, or the ruins of the Château de Pusigneu. The 15th-century Malville chapel and the 19th-century Neo-Gothic Church of Creys are also notable landmarks.

Is Creys-Mépieu a good destination for family-friendly mountain biking?

Yes, with 33 easy routes, Creys-Mépieu is well-suited for family-friendly mountain biking. These trails often feature gentler terrain and shorter distances, allowing families to enjoy the scenic landscapes together. Consider routes that pass by lakes like Vallée Bleue Lake for added enjoyment.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Creys-Mépieu?

The best time for mountain biking in Creys-Mépieu is typically during spring (April to June) and autumn (September to October). During these seasons, the weather is generally mild, and the natural landscapes are particularly beautiful, with blooming flora in spring and vibrant colors in autumn. Summer can also be pleasant, but be mindful of hotter temperatures, especially in July and August.
